150,000gns yearling; half-sister to 1m2f/1m4f AW winner Palazzo Blu (inc 2yo; RPR 99); dam 7f AW 2yo winner (77); well held seventh on debut in 1m maiden at Leopardstown on sole start last season, looking green; off 167 days and up in trip; first-time cheekpieces; should come on plenty but needs to.
Improved plenty from debut at Cork when a staying-on third at Gowran over 1m 165 days ago; half-sister to Coltrane, bred to appreciate this extra distance and is in the mix; likely improver.
Showed plenty when 7l second to a potentially smart rival on debut at Leopardstown over 1m on sole start as a 2yo 167 days ago; will improve and bred to appreciate this extra distance; one of the more likely contenders.
Eleventh foal; half-sister to six winners inc Earl Of Tyrone (1m4f-2m inc AW/Listed; RPR 112), Countess Of Tyrone (1m4f/2m inc Listed; 95), John Splendid (7f/1m inc 2yo/HK; 84) and Favourite Royal (7f/1m inc AW; 84); unraced dam out of 1m2f Group 1 winner; sharp yard who has done very well with this family; market support needs to be noted.
Shaped as if would improve for debut when beaten 12.5l into eighth at Gowran 165 days ago; yard in excellent form and will benefit from this step up in trip but likely to come up short.
26,000euros yearling; eleventh foal; half-sister to winners Absolutely So (6f/7f inc 2yo/AW/Group 3; RPR 113), Mashkoorah (7f AW 2yo; 73), Weekend Getaway (Italian 7.5f-8.7f) and Forbidden Land (Bahraini 7f); unraced dam out of 1m2f Group 2 winner; good pedigree and bred to be effective over shorter; market can guide.
Second foal; dam 7f AW 2yo winner (RPR 88), half-sister to 6f winner Solar Halo, out of 1m 2yo winning close relative of Derby winner Kris Kin; best watched on debut.
105,000euros yearling; half-sister to four winners inc In Front (French 1m2f-1m6f inc AW/four Listed races; RPR 114); showed ability amid keenness on sole 2yo start when beaten 5.5l into sixth over 1m at Navan; should appreciate this longer trip.
